It is a complicated triple date with moon-phase in an 18K solid gold case that was made for the South American market, circa 1950. The dial of the watch shows the date by means of a red tipped hand that points at the date indices just inside of the chapters. The day of the week (in Spanish) is shown in a window just below the twelve o'clock position and in a window next to it is the month. The phases of the moon appear in a crescent just above the six o'clock position. There is additionally a central red sweep second hand. All of the complications can be advanced by means of buttons on the case sides. The case itself is a classic square with quite a bit of heft and stylized teardrop lugs. This complicated movement is running and keeping time like the day it was made. The movement is a 25 jewel automatic mechanical work of art.
